API  270090293 Stabilizer Bar Link

API 270090293 Stabilizer Bar Link

Post Buying Request Connecting Buyers Width China Suppliers

Similar Products

K80511

QUICK STEER K80511 Stabilizer Bar Link

SS2855

FAI SS2855 Stabilizer Bar Link

K80769

ULTRA-POWER K80769 Stabilizer Bar Link

FDL7318

FIRST LINE FDL7318 Stabilizer Bar Link

MS50895

MEVOTECH MS50895 Stabilizer Bar Link

SS2885

FAI SS2885 Stabilizer Bar Link

46G0446A

ACDELCO 46G0446A Stabilizer Bar Link

K90456

QUICK STEER K90456 Stabilizer Bar Link

45G0467

ACDELCO 45G0467 Stabilizer Bar Link

46G0439A

ACDELCO 46G0439A Stabilizer Bar Link

TC614

DELPHI TC614 Stabilizer Bar Link

1014501

BECK/ARNLEY 1014501 Stabilizer Bar Link